Transaction 65e558bb594fd3d4da4797ce6d24e4e7c047078bdc5d33ab42162342f717b636
1 Input
1 Output
-
65e558bb594fd3d4da4797ce6d24e4e7c047078bdc5d33ab42162342f717b636:0
- value
- 1943898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d866f2a84e9b01398b2c718d4fdc5cc7b9de18ca OP_EQUAL
- address
- 3MRFCvW9B9tWM5KnV3jHWf3mi1Gy74edNQ